About 60 people attended a forum Tuesday night at Fort Wayne’s Northrop High School. It was the first of 11 sessions planned through late May with the Indiana High School Athletic Association’s commissioner and a state senator who’s advocated a return to the old tourney format.
The Journal Gazette reports that Alexandria native Todd Davis talked about the loss of tradition and how significant it was for a smaller school to win their sectional over larger schools.
But Jenny Vogel says the current system allowed her son’s Norwell team a great experience in reaching this year’s Class 3A finals.
